鸿蒙系统,作为华为自主研发的操作系统,不仅代表了中国科技企业在全球移动生态中的一次重大突破,也为开发者提供了一个全新的平台。本文将深入探讨鸿蒙APP开发的核心思路,帮助开发者理解这一新兴生态的独特价值,并提供实用的开发建议。
定义与定位
鸿蒙系统(HarmonyOS)是一款面向全场景的分布式操作系统,旨在为不同设备提供统一的操作体验。它支持手机、平板、智能穿戴设备等多种终端,实现了跨设备无缝协同。在当前移动生态系统中,鸿蒙系统的出现打破了iOS和Android双雄争霸的局面,提供了更多元化的选择。对于开发者而言,这意味着可以接触到更广泛的用户群体,并利用其独特的分布式特性进行创新应用开发。

市场现状与技术栈
目前,鸿蒙APP开发正处于快速发展阶段。越来越多的开发者开始关注并投入到这个新生态中。主流的技术栈包括Java、JavaScript以及C/C++等编程语言,同时华为也推出了专门的开发工具DevEco Studio,极大地简化了开发流程。此外,鸿蒙系统还支持多种API接口,方便开发者快速集成各种功能模块。然而,尽管前景广阔,但实际操作过程中仍面临诸多挑战。
常见问题
在实际开发过程中,开发者往往会遇到一些共性问题。首先是兼容性挑战,由于鸿蒙系统与其他操作系统存在差异,如何确保应用在不同设备上的稳定运行成为一大难题。其次是工具链不够成熟的问题,虽然DevEco Studio已经具备了一定的功能,但在某些高级应用场景下仍显不足。另外,开发者还需要面对多端适配的复杂性,如何高效地实现不同尺寸屏幕之间的布局调整也是需要解决的关键点之一。
解决方案
针对上述问题,本文提出以下几点建议:
总之,随着鸿蒙生态系统的不断完善,未来将有更多机会等待着广大开发者去探索。希望以上内容能够帮助大家更好地理解鸿蒙APP开发的整体框架,并找到适合自己的发展路径。
我们专注于鸿蒙APP开发领域,拥有一支经验丰富且充满激情的专业团队。无论是从项目策划到最终上线,还是后期维护更新,我们都致力于为客户提供最优质的服务。如果您对鸿蒙APP开发感兴趣或有任何疑问,欢迎随时联系我们17723342546(微信同号),我们将竭诚为您解答。
— THE END —
服务介绍
联系电话:17723342546(微信同号)